一、需求分析
在开始编码之前,首要任务是明确软件的具体功能和用户需求。这一步骤需要与客户进行深入沟通,确保双方对产品目标有一致的理解。
二、设计阶段
根据需求文档,设计师将绘制出界面原型图以及系统架构图。这一过程不仅包括视觉元素的设计,还包括技术选型和框架搭建的决策。
三、编码实现
开发人员依据设计方案编写代码,并进行初步的功能测试以确保每个模块都能正常运行。这是一个不断调试和完善的过程。
四、集成与测试
将各个部分整合成完整的产品后,需要进行全面的系统性测试来发现并修复潜在问题。这个阶段还需要对用户体验进行优化调整。
五、部署上线
经过充分准备之后,软件可以正式发布到指定平台供用户使用了。同时也要制定相应的运维计划确保后期能够顺利运行。
六、维护升级
产品发布后仍需持续关注其性能表现及市场需求变化适时做出调整更新。
通过上述步骤,我们可以系统化地完成一个软件项目的开发工作。希望以上介绍能帮助你更好地理解整个流程并应用于实际操作当中!